Definition
Feeling or showing extreme unhappiness, misery, or poor quality. It can describe people, situations, or conditions that are extremely unpleasant.

Listen in Context
He felt wretched after failing the test.
They lived in wretched conditions during the war.
The wretched dog looked hungry and cold.
I've had a wretched week—I just want to go home and sleep.
